What is a WVF file?
These files store captured signal waveforms from devices such as Yokogawa DL750/SL1400 ScopeCorder, Agilent Technologies BenchVue, and Keysight Technologies BenchVue. In some cases, the file includes an XML structure that organizes both raw data and instrument settings.

WVF file format details:
Every file has a defined file format, i.e. how the data is arranged in the file. Each file format has a unique extension and almost always a unique signature. For example, Microsoft Word documents have the extension .docx and the signature (usually the first 3 characters in this file) PK. File extension, signature and file format must match; otherwise errors will occur when the file is opened. So you need a detailed analysis of a file to find out the format and the associated program. Our evaluation of the WVF files is as follows:
WVF is not a common file extension and is used by different programs with different formats. The two most common formats are as follows:
- 30% of all WVF files are associated with Yokogawa waveform data. They consist of illegible, cryptic characters. Most of these files are 320 KB to 8 MB in size. Several words can almost always be found in the files, e.g. %WDF, ACQI, FHDR, HIST, OFST, RTMI and XYRC.
- 20% of all WVF files have the same signature 1.00.00. These files contain text and words, not binary data. A typical file size is 170 KB. The following keywords are characteristic: 1.00.00, VOLATILE, 1000, .1, 0,16000,1 and Agilent.ArbitrarySegment.1,16000. Some examples of file names are 20180601DataFile_.wvf. Such WVF files store data about data.
